Operate and Knowledge Transmission
The sensor operates by detecting the rotation of a toothed ring (reluctor ring) mounted on the wheel hub or axle. Because the wheel rotates, the sensor generates an digital sign proportional to the wheel’s pace. This sign is transmitted to the ABS management module, offering real-time info on wheel rotational velocity. With out correct and well timed knowledge, the ABS can’t successfully intervene to forestall wheel lockup throughout braking.
-
Position in ABS Intervention
The ABS management module analyzes the wheel pace knowledge from every sensor to detect potential wheel lockup conditions. For instance, if one wheel is decelerating considerably quicker than others throughout braking, the module interprets this as a possible lockup. It then modulates brake strain to that wheel, stopping it from locking and sustaining steering management. The sensor’s accuracy is paramount for the suitable and efficient activation of the ABS.

ABS Warning Gentle Illumination
The ABS warning mild is a distinguished fault prognosis indicator. When the ABS management module detects an anomaly within the wheel pace knowledge acquired from a sensor (comparable to “abs toyota 89541 08040”), it triggers the warning mild. This illumination signifies that the ABS could not perform as designed and requires investigation. As an example, a damaged sensor wire, a corroded connector, or inner sensor failure can all trigger the ABS mild to activate, signaling a necessity for diagnostic procedures and potential sensor substitute.
-
Diagnostic Bother Codes (DTCs)
Fashionable automobiles retailer diagnostic info within the type of DTCs. When a fault is detected, the ABS management module shops a particular DTC associated to the malfunctioning element. For “abs toyota 89541 08040,” a DTC indicating a wheel pace sensor circuit failure or an implausible sign can be saved. Technicians can retrieve these DTCs utilizing specialised diagnostic gear, permitting for exact identification of the defective sensor. The DTC guides the technician in direction of the suitable troubleshooting steps and verification procedures.
-
Affect on Car Dynamics Management
The fault prognosis indicator additionally not directly displays the compromised performance of associated automobile methods. Because the ABS is commonly built-in with different security methods like Digital Stability Management (ESC) and Traction Management System (TCS), a malfunctioning wheel pace sensor can have an effect on the efficiency of those methods. For instance, if “abs toyota 89541 08040” fails, the ESC could also be disabled or function in a degraded mode, lowering the automobile’s capability to take care of stability throughout emergency maneuvers. The fault prognosis indicator serves as a warning that total automobile dynamics management is doubtlessly impaired.
-
Knowledge Stream Monitoring
Superior diagnostic instruments allow technicians to observe the real-time knowledge stream from the wheel pace sensors. This permits for the statement of sensor output throughout automobile operation. By evaluating the info from all 4 sensors, inconsistencies or abnormalities could be recognized. As an example, if “abs toyota 89541 08040” is producing erratic or no sign whereas the opposite sensors are working appropriately, it confirms the sensor’s malfunction. Knowledge stream monitoring provides a proactive strategy to fault prognosis, doubtlessly detecting intermittent points earlier than they set off a DTC or ABS warning mild.

Sensor Output Traits
The wheel pace sensor generates an analog or digital sign proportional to the wheel’s rotational pace. The sign’s voltage or frequency varies with the pace of rotation. For instance, a faster-spinning wheel will produce a better frequency sign. Correct sign amplitude and readability are important; a weak or noisy sign can result in misinterpretation by the ABS management module, doubtlessly inflicting ABS malfunction. The sign should be clear sufficient to be processed by the automobile.
-
Sign Path Integrity
The digital sign travels from the wheel pace sensor to the ABS management module by way of a wiring harness. The integrity of this sign path is essential. Broken wiring, corroded connectors, or electromagnetic interference can disrupt the sign, leading to inaccurate wheel pace readings. In sensible phrases, a broken wire can introduce resistance, attenuating the sign and stopping it from reaching the management module with ample power. If such a sign is weakened, it will probably create points.
-
ABS Management Module Interpretation
The ABS management module receives the digital sign and interprets it to find out the wheel’s pace. This interpretation depends on the sign’s accuracy and consistency. The module compares the wheel speeds from all 4 sensors to detect potential wheel lockup conditions. A defective sign from “abs toyota 89541 08040” can result in faulty calculations, doubtlessly inflicting the ABS to activate unnecessarily or fail to activate when wanted. If the sign is interrupted or inconsistent, the module can be unable to make dependable calculations.
-
Diagnostic Implications
Malfunctions within the digital sign transmission from “abs toyota 89541 08040” will usually set off diagnostic bother codes (DTCs) and illuminate the ABS warning mild. Diagnostic instruments can be utilized to observe the sensor’s output and confirm the integrity of the sign path. Technicians can use an oscilloscope to visualise the sign waveform and establish any anomalies, comparable to sign dropouts or extreme noise. Upkeep and Troubleshooting Suggestions for Part “abs toyota 89541 08040”
This part supplies important steerage for sustaining and troubleshooting the wheel pace sensor recognized as “abs toyota 89541 08040”, guaranteeing the continued performance of the automobile’s anti-lock braking system (ABS).
Tip 1: Carry out Common Visible Inspections: Conduct routine visible inspections of the wheel pace sensor wiring and connectors for any indicators of injury, corrosion, or put on. Addressing these points early can forestall sign disruptions and potential ABS malfunctions. As an example, verify for cracks within the sensor wire insulation or corrosion on the connector pins.
Tip 2: Monitor ABS Warning Gentle: Pay shut consideration to the ABS warning mild on the automobile’s dashboard. Illumination of this mild signifies a possible difficulty throughout the ABS, which can be associated to the “abs toyota 89541 08040” sensor. Promptly examine the reason for the warning mild to keep away from compromising braking efficiency.
Tip 3: Make the most of Diagnostic Instruments: Make use of diagnostic scan instruments to retrieve diagnostic bother codes (DTCs) saved within the automobile’s laptop system. These codes can present worthwhile details about the precise nature of a sensor-related malfunction. For instance, a DTC indicating a wheel pace sensor circuit failure can pinpoint “abs toyota 89541 08040” because the supply of the issue.
Tip 4: Confirm Sensor Output: Use a multimeter or oscilloscope to confirm the sensor’s output sign. Evaluate the sign to the producer’s specs to make sure it falls throughout the acceptable vary. Erratic or absent indicators point out a possible sensor failure requiring substitute.
Tip 5: Test Reluctor Ring Situation: Examine the reluctor ring (also referred to as a tone ring) for injury or particles accumulation. The reluctor ring interacts with the wheel pace sensor to generate the sign. A broken or contaminated reluctor ring can disrupt the sensor’s capability to precisely measure wheel pace. Clear or exchange the reluctor ring as wanted.
Tip 6: Guarantee Correct Set up: When changing “abs toyota 89541 08040,” comply with the producer’s set up directions exactly. Make sure the sensor is correctly seated and secured, and that the wiring harness is linked appropriately. Improper set up can result in untimely sensor failure or ABS malfunctions.
Tip 7: Use OEM or Equal Alternative Components: When changing “abs toyota 89541 08040,” go for a Toyota OEM half or a high-quality aftermarket equal that meets or exceeds OEM specs. This ensures compatibility, reliability, and optimum ABS efficiency. Keep away from utilizing substandard or unverified substitute elements.
